2021 in Review: Biden, COVID, Vaccines, USCCB, Synod and More! ~ Robert Royal
2021 is almost a wrap! Join us as we sit down and review the biggest Church and State stories from the year that was. We cast a glance back at the inauguration of America’s second Catholic president, the ensuing debates around “Eucharistic coherence”, Year 2 of the COVID pandemic, the mother of all Synods - and more!
Our guest is Dr. Robert Royal, Founder and President of the Faith & Reason Institute in Washington, D.C. and Editor-in-Chief of The Catholic Thing. He is a regular guest on EWTN’s flagship news program, “The World Over”, and has written, edited, or translated 15 books.
